Upbit Supports Turkey Earthquake Victims with Bitcoin and User Participation
Dunamu, the operator of the domestic virtual asset exchange Upbit, announced on the 2nd that it has launched a fundraising campaign with the UNICEF Korea Committee to support relief efforts for the earthquake damage in Turkey.
Upbit deeply sympathizes with the suffering caused by the earthquake damage in Turkey and has decided to join the relief fundraising campaign together with UNICEF. This fundraising campaign is conducted through a matching grant system, where Upbit will additionally donate an amount up to a certain limit matching the Bitcoin donations made by Upbit users to the electronic wallet address for donations.
Users can participate in the campaign by withdrawing Bitcoin to the deposit address (turkiye_donation) using Upbit's instant withdrawal feature. The campaign will run until 12 PM on the 14th of this month, and Upbit will provide a non-fungible token (NFT) as proof of donation to users who participate in the donation.
The donations delivered to UNICEF will be used for ▲reconstruction of earthquake-affected areas ▲support for clean water and sanitation ▲safe medical and health support ▲educational service support for children in the affected areas.
Lee Seok-woo, CEO of Dunamu, said, "We deeply mourn the many casualties and infrastructure collapse caused by the massive earthquake in the Turkey region," adding, "We hope that the relief funds collected together by Upbit users will bring a small hope and help to the recovery from the earthquake damage."
